page_cgroup: fix horrid swap accounting regression
Browse files Browse the repository at this point in the history
Why is memcg's swap accounting so broken? Insane counts, wrong
ownership, unfreeable structures, which later get freed and then
accessed after free.

Turns out to be a tiny a little 3.3-rc1 regression in 9fb4b7c
"page_cgroup: add helper function to get swap_cgroup": the helper
function (actually named lookup_swap_cgroup()) returns an address using
void* arithmetic, but the structure in question is a short.
